发明名称 Method of producing a fluorescent material containing sealant
摘要 A fluorescent material-containing sealing resin (20) production method of the present invention includes: a kneading step of kneading a powder mixture (24), which has been obtained by mixing a powder of silicone resins (21) and a powder of fluorescent materials (22) together, while melting the powder mixture (24) by heat, so that a kneaded mixture (25) is obtained; and an extruding step of extruding the kneaded mixture (25) in a form of a cord from an output port (37b) of a twin screw extruder (37).

主权项 1. A method of producing a fluorescent material-containing sealant, comprising: a mixing step of mixing (i) a powder of silicone resins which have been semi-cured by primary crosslinking and (ii) a powder of fluorescent materials, so that a powder mixture is obtained; a kneading step of kneading, by use of a kneading extruding device including at least one screw, the powder mixture while melting the powder mixture by heat at a temperature lower than a secondary crosslinking temperature, so that a kneaded mixture is obtained, the secondary crosslinking temperature being a temperature at which the silicone resins form secondary crosslinking; and an extruding step of extruding the kneaded mixture in a form of a cord from an output port of the kneading extruding device, which output port has at least one through hole, the silicone resins being configured to (i) reversibly change in viscosity in a temperature region between room temperature and the temperature lower than the secondary crosslinking temperature and (ii) be completely cured in a temperature region encompassing the secondary crosslinking temperature or higher.
